Village Overview

Mirjapur is a village in Jalalpur Tehsil, also recorded as a Census sub-district, Ambedkar Nagar district, Uttar Pradesh. For Mirjapur, the population is 850 and Census village code is 168031. Location and Administration

Mirjapur comes under Mirzapur gram panchayat and Bhiyaon C.D. Block. Its local administrative unit is Jalalpur Tehsil, also recorded as a Census sub-district. The tehsil headquarters is Ambedkar Nagar at 32 km. The Census district headquarters, Ambedkar Nagar, is 32 km away.

Connectivity and Public Services

An all-weather road means the village approach was reported as usable in fair and foul weather. Pucca, kuchha, WBM and footpath are separate Census road categories. Mobile coverage means the village was treated as having access when mobile service was available to at least some residents under Census reporting practice. Water, Sanitation and Power

Drinking water sources are Census categories such as treated tap water, untreated tap water, covered or uncovered well, hand pump, tube well, spring, river, canal, tank, pond or lake. Power availability means electricity was reported as available for the stated use. It does not mean uninterrupted electricity or current connection status.
